Jebel Ali Airport line for Dubai Metro

  • United Arab Emirates: Tuesday, October 30 - 2007 at 15:32

The Roads and Transport Authority is considering four future railway projects in Dubai, it has said. Speaking today at the MEED Middle East Rail Project 2007 conference, Abdulredha Abu Al-Hassan, director of planning at the RTA said a purple line was being considered, which would operate an express service between Duabi Airport and Jebel Ali Airport, which is due for completion in 2010. A blue line will operate in addition to the red and green lines that are currently being built.

There will also be a fourth tram that provides three integrated stations with the red and green lines, in addition to extensions to the latter two lines.
